HomeMy WebLinkAbout24 - Adding, Amending, and Repealing Provisions of the Newport Beach Municipal Code and City Council Policies - Ordinance PostingCITY OF NEWPORT BEACH PUBLIC NOTICE ORDINANCE SUMMARY N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that on November 14, 2023, the City Council of the City of Newport Beach, California, introduced an Ordinance entitled: ORDINANCE NO. 2023-22 AN ORDINANCE O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F NEWPORT BEACH, CALIFORNIA, ADDING, AMENDING, AND REPEALING VARIOUS PROVISIONS OF THE NEWPORT BEACH MUNICIPAL CODE The Ordinance would update the Newport Beach Municipal Code (Code) by standardizing: citations to local, state, and federal law; cross-references to state and federal law; definitions used throughout the Code; and the authority of designees to act on behalf of City officials and employees. The update would also eliminate unnecessary language including duplicative severability and penalty provisions, as well as outdated regulations that apply to the conversion or demolition of affordable housing; the issuance of health care and recreational facilities revenue bonds; the display of drug paraphernalia, which is covered by state law; restrictions on the loitering in hotels, which is covered by trespass laws; and the obsolete library fund. Furthermore, the update would replace outdated regulations including provisions related to insurance requirements; the requirement for indemnification as a condition of approval; service of notice; the judicial review of City decisions; adjustments made based on the Consumer Price Index; the regulation of cannabis; recall elections; smoking in public places; traffic, oversized vehicle and parking regulations including the regulation of parking for persons with disabilities; the authority of City officials and employees to issue citations; local emergencies; the use of ambulances in emergency and non -emergency situations; the use of horses and dogs on City property; drinking in public; alarm monitoring systems; vehicles for hire; taxicabs; massage licenses; food handling services; water and sewer connections including regulations related to fat, oils and grease; residential building record reports; and requirements for a minor use permit for take -out -service fast -casual (up to 20 seats). This Ordinance was introduced by the City Council of the City of Newport Beach, California, at a regular meeting thereof on the 14th day of November, 2023, by the following vote: AYES: Mayor Noah Blom, Mayor Pro Tern Will O'Neill, Councilmember Brad Avery, Councilmember Robyn Grant, Councilmember Lauren Kleiman, Councilmember, Joe Stapleton, Councilmember Erik Weigand NAYS: None Second reading of Ordinance No. 2023-22 will occur at the November 28, 2023 City Council meeting. If adopted on November 28, 2023, the Ordinance shall become final and effective thirty (30) days after adoption. Dated this 15th day of November, 2023. /s/ Leilani I.
